What are dental veneers?

Stained, chipped or worn teeth can be hard to ignore, and for many people they affect confidence in everyday situations. Veneers are thin, custom-crafted coverings placed over the front surface of your teeth, designed to blend naturally with your smile so they enhance your appearance without looking artificial.

Your new smile is planned and previewed before any treatment begins, so you know what to expect. Outcomes may vary between patients, and your suitability will be assessed during a clinical consultation.

How much do veneers cost in Wollongong?

The cost of veneers depends on the material, how many teeth are treated, and the complexity of your case, so there's no single fixed price. Composite is usually the lower upfront cost, while porcelain generally lasts longer, which can affect the long-term value. Because every case differs, an accurate figure can only come from an in-person assessment. How long do veneers last?

Porcelain veneers generally last 10 to 15 years, and often longer with good care, while composite veneers typically last around 4 to 8 years before they may need repair or replacement. Longevity depends heavily on how you look after them: brushing and flossing, regular dental check-ups, avoiding biting hard objects, and wearing a nightguard if you grind your teeth all make a difference. Veneers don't decay, but the natural tooth underneath still can, so ongoing oral hygiene matters. Habits like nail-biting or using your teeth to open packaging can shorten their lifespan considerably. Are veneers permanent, and can they be removed?

Veneers are usually a long-term, non-reversible treatment because a thin layer of enamel is removed to fit them, meaning the tooth will always need a veneer or crown afterward. Some minimal-prep or composite options remove little to no enamel and can sometimes be reversed, depending on your case. Do veneers damage your teeth?

Veneers don't damage healthy teeth when planned and placed correctly, though fitting them usually removes a small amount of enamel that won't grow back. Teeth aren't filed down to pegs: only a thin front layer is prepared, and some minimal-prep options remove almost none. The main long-term risk is neglecting the tooth underneath.
